PSEILMZH WorldSE Finance Union SC vs. Traditional Banks
Let's compare PSEILMZH WorldSE Finance Union SC with traditional banks to highlight the main differences. Knowing these distinctions can help you determine which type of financial institution best suits your needs.
Ownership and Structure: Traditional banks are typically owned by shareholders and driven by profit. Credit unions, like the financial union, are member-owned and operate on a not-for-profit basis. This fundamental difference shapes their priorities and how they serve their members.
Interest Rates and Fees: Financial unions tend to offer better interest rates on savings and lower interest rates on loans than traditional banks. They also typically charge fewer fees. This advantage is a direct result of their member-centric focus.
Service and Personalization: Financial unions are often known for providing more personalized service. They frequently have smaller member bases, which allows them to offer tailored financial advice and build stronger relationships. Banks, with their larger customer bases, may not be able to offer the same level of individual attention.
Community Focus: Financial unions have a stronger emphasis on community development. They often invest in local projects and initiatives, contributing to the economic and social well-being of the communities they serve. Banks, while they may have corporate social responsibility programs, often prioritize their profits.
Products and Services: Traditional banks generally offer a wider range of products and services, including complex investment options and specialized loans. Financial unions often provide more focused services. Banks provide a broader array of products, especially when it comes to investments.
Accessibility: Banks often have larger branch networks and more extensive ATM access. Financial unions may have fewer branches. The ease of access is something to think about, depending on your geographic location. Evaluate what's most convenient for you.
